Gucci Glow Lipstick: A Comparative Analysis
While the Baume à Lèvres offers a subtle approach to lip color, Gucci also offers a range of lipsticks that provide more intense pigmentation. The Gucci Glow lipstick, for example, offers a bolder color payoff while still maintaining a luminous, natural finish. Compared to the Ester Rosewood lip balm, the Gucci Glow lipstick would be a more suitable choice for those seeking a more dramatic lip look. The lip balm, on the other hand, is ideal for those who prefer a more understated approach to makeup or simply prioritize intense hydration and subtle enhancement. The choice between the two ultimately depends on personal preference and desired level of color intensity. The lip balm's focus on hydration makes it an excellent option for daily use, especially during drier months, while the lipstick offers a more versatile option for occasions requiring a more pronounced lip color.
